We are happy to announce the release of Visual Studio 2017 for Mac. Visual Studio for Mac is a new member of the Visual Studio family, enabling developers on macOS to build apps for mobile, web, and cloud with Xamarin and .NET Core, as well as games with Unity.
Use Visual Studio 2017 for Mac to develop apps for Android, macOS, iOS, tvOS, watchOS, web, and cloud. Code fast, debug, and diagnose with ease, test often, and release with confidence. Use version control, be agile, and collaborate efficiently with this new release!
Visual Studio for Mac includes a full-featured source editor, code search and navigation, a powerful debugger, a customizable workspace, Git integration, and a rich extension system.
Other features include:
● Roslyn-based C# IntelliSense, refactoring, analyzers, and code fixes.
● NuGet-based package management.
● Visual Studio compatible project format.
● MSBuild build engine.
● Integrated unit testing.
● Support for F# out-of-the-box.

- [Instructor] We're here to look at how to installthe SQL Server data tools in Visual Studio 2017.The first step is to run the installer.I've searched for the Visual Studio installerin my Start menu and I'll choose this desktop app.On this screen, you'll see your installed versionsof Visual Studio.In my case, I have Enterprise, so I'll click on Modify.Then let's go take a look at the Individual Components.These are the tools that you wantto have installed for the courseand they're in this Cloud, Database, and Server section.

We don't need all these tools,but we will need ones like the SQL Server Data Tools.It's nice to have the LocalDB available,so you'll want to install thisSQL Server Express 2016 LocalDB.It's good to have the SQL Server Native Clientfor deploying your database on client machinesor the Command Line Utilities.And you could add these individuallyif they're not selected in your install,but another way to add them is to go to Workloadsand you can get all of them by putting a check markhere in Azure Development.

You will also get a lot of these componentswhen you add some other workloads.For instance, you can get themin the ASP.NET and Web Development if you add this workload.You also get most of the toolswhen you do Universal Windows Platform Development.For this one, make sure you do havethe Azure Development checkbox checked,because we'll be using Azure during the course.Next, you'd click on Modify,wait until the install's done,and then you're ready to follow along.
